Microneedling RF, also known as Radiofrequency Microneedling, is a popular cosmetic procedure that has gained significant attention in recent years. This treatment combines the benefits of microneedling, which creates tiny punctures in the skin, with the delivery of radiofrequency energy. The goal is to stimulate collagen production, improve skin texture and tone, and address a variety of skin concerns, such as fine lines, wrinkles, acne scars, and uneven pigmentation.
The healing time for Microneedling RF in Atlanta can vary depending on several factors, including the individual's skin type, the severity of the skin concerns being addressed, and the specific protocol followed by the medical professional performing the procedure. However, in general, patients can expect a relatively short recovery period compared to more invasive cosmetic treatments.
Immediately after the Microneedling RF treatment, patients may experience some redness, swelling, and mild discomfort, which is a normal reaction to the skin's response to the procedure. This initial phase typically lasts for 24 to 48 hours, during which time the skin may appear slightly flushed or irritated. Patients are usually advised to avoid direct sun exposure and to use gentle, fragrance-free skincare products during this time to support the healing process.
Over the next few days, the redness and swelling will gradually subside, and the skin may start to peel or flake slightly. This is a natural part of the healing process as the skin undergoes cellular renewal and generates new, healthier skin cells. During this time, it is important for patients to continue using gentle, moisturizing products and to avoid activities that could irritate the skin, such as vigorous exercise or exposure to harsh environmental conditions.
The majority of the visible healing process typically takes 5 to 7 days, during which time the skin will continue to recover and the benefits of the Microneedling RF treatment will start to become apparent. Patients may notice improvements in skin texture, a reduction in the appearance of fine lines and wrinkles, and a more even skin tone and complexion.
However, it is important to note that the full effects of the Microneedling RF treatment may not be fully realized for several weeks or even months. This is because the production of new collagen, which is a key component of the treatment's benefits, takes time to develop. Patients may continue to see gradual improvements in their skin's appearance for up to 6 months after the initial treatment.
In terms of the overall healing time, most patients can expect to resume their normal skincare routine and daily activities within 7 to 10 days after the Microneedling RF procedure. It is important to follow the specific aftercare instructions provided by the medical professional performing the treatment to ensure optimal healing and results.
It is worth noting that the healing time for Microneedling RF can vary based on individual factors, such as skin type, age, and overall health. Patients with certain skin conditions or who are taking certain medications may require a longer recovery period or may need to take additional precautions during the healing process.
